Cet emplacement dans:
Anglais
Espagnol
Portugues
Allemand
Français
Italien
  Base de données de schéma
  

 

La base de données de schéma avec le composant est le noyau de l'infrastructure de DB3NF. Elle atteint deux objectifs. Premièrement, la base de données de schéma stocke le schéma entier d'application qui est accessible par le composant , et qui est comment l'application d'enchaînement "apprend" ce qu'on cense le faire et ce qui sont les règles. Deuxièmement, la base de données de schéma établit, par sa bibliothèque des procédures stockée, la base de données entière de "données" , y compris des procédures stockées .

La table de CLASS_types stocke toutes les classes de l'application. Dans cet exemple d'emplacement ce sont utilisateur, groupe, société

La table de CLASS_rules établit le rapport entre les classes. Dans notre échantillon l'utilisateur appartient à un ferme simple et à tout nombre de groupes.

PROPERTY_types énumère toutes les propriétés utilisées dans l'application, telle que le username, le prénom, l'âge, la FERMETURE ÉCLAIR, le E-mail, etc... Pour chaque propriété il y a un type de données, gamme des valeurs, description, attributs de présentation, et pour quelques propriétés, une liste d'options de valeur.

La table de PROPERTY_rules "relie" des propriétés aux classes, c.-à-d. l'âge est une propriété d'utilisateur. Il également indique si une propriété est exigée et met des propriétés dans l'ordre désiré.

PROPERTY_options et PROPERTY_option_values énumèrent des options pour certaines propriétés comme dans notre pays témoin. Quand le pays est montré sous une forme , les données proviennent de ces tables.

Les tableaux de DATA_types et de DISPLAY_types présentent des valeurs possibles pour les colonnes relatives dans la table de PROPERTY_types.

La table de DEPLOYMENT_options stocke des données utilisées dans le processus d'déploiement.

schema database

© 2001 - 2003 Interapple, Inc., tous droits réservés.